Spears School’s Morgan Melot is honored as Outstanding Business Education student

Monday, December 2, 2013

Morgan Treasurer (1)web
Morgan Melot

Spears School of Business student Morgan Melot is the recent recipient of the Association for Career and Technical Education’s (ACTE) Region 4 Outstanding Business Education Student award. The award was presented at the ACTE Career Tech Vision 2013 conference in Las Vegas.

Melot is a senior marketing student and member of the Oklahoma State University Chapter of Phi Beta Lambda, the collegiate division of Future Business Leaders of America (FBLA–PBL).

“Although this award always brings forth the best of the best, this year brought more excellent student applications than in years past,” Awards Chair Yvonne Gutierrez-Sandoval said. “The final selection of winners occurs after a team of judges reviews all of the submitted materials.”

Melot has been in PBL for the past four years. Her achievements include being a past president of her local chapter at Tulsa Community College’s West Campus, where she graduated with honors in 2012, and a past state president while at OSU. She currently serves as the 2013-14 PBL National Treasurer. Also, she has attended seven national leadership conferences and has placed in various events at national competitions, including a recent second place Future Business Executive finish this past summer in Anaheim, Calif.

Sarah Chabinak, Melot’s local adviser, is proud of Melot and her achievements.

“Morgan has an upbeat personality and is able to work with all different kinds of people,” Chabinak said. “She is an excellent representative of Phi Beta Lambda not only with her fellow college students but also with FBLA and Professional Division members. Not only is Morgan very organized and detail oriented but she also carries out her duties with a cheerful, confident attitude that quickly endears her to those she meets.”

Melot is the first OSU student since Mary Oliver-Marshall in 2008 to receive this prestigious honor through ACTE and FBLA–PBL..
